Regional Microgrids Program

The Regional Microgrids Program (the Program) has up to $125 million to develop and deploy renewable energy microgrids across regional Australia, with a stream for First Nation Communities and one focused on innovation and resilience.

Australia''s largest hybrid renewable microgrid officially opened

It is currently Australia''s largest hybrid renewable microgrid, and the first in the country to power a mine predominantly with wind- generated electricity. The Agnew microgrid integrates five energy technologies to deliver high penetration renewable energy with 99.99% reliability, a non-negotiable requirement when powering the intense

$50 million to ramp up microgrids in regional Australia

On behalf of the Australian Government, the Australian Renewable Energy Agency (ARENA) has today announced the launch of the $50 million Regional Australia Microgrid Pilots Program (RAMPP) to support microgrid pilot projects across regional Australia.

How much did EnergyAustralia spend on a microgrid project?

EnergyAustralia was awarded $889,154 towards a $1,876,955 project to develop a purpose-built microgrid in a mixed-use greenfield urban development located within the suburb of Wollert in Melbourne’s north. EnergyAustralia partnered with Villawood Properties to build the demonstration microgrid in the sustainable precinct of Rathdowne.
